Does Trinity Offer Daycare or a Nursery in Horgen?
Yes. Our all-day care starts from 18 months in a prepared Montessori environment. Children are warmly guided and grow into independence.
What Ages Does the School Serve?
We guide children from 18 months to 9 years in three stages: Nursery (also called Pre-K or Toddler) from 18 months, Kindergarten (or Primary) from 3 to 6 years, and Elementary from 6 to 9 years — all at one location in Horgen.
What Are the Opening Hours?
Trinity is open Monday to Friday, 7:30 to 18:00, with flexible care models for working families.
Is the Kindergarten Bilingual?
Yes, Trinity is fully bilingual English/German. Children experience both languages naturally throughout the day, guided by native or equivalent speaking teachers.
Where Do Our Families Come From?
Most families come from Horgen, Thalwil, Oberrieden, Wädenswil, Wollerau, Rüschlikon — the whole left shore of Lake Zurich — some also from the city of Zurich and the Zug region.
Is There a Forest and Nature Focus?
Yes. Every two weeks we run a full nature week — with forest excursions, a mud kitchen and a vegetable garden. It combines Montessori pedagogy with the benefits of a forest Kindergarten.
Is There an Arts, Crafts and Creativity Focus?
Yes — our Art Atelier is one of our three pillars, alongside Montessori pedagogy and Forest & Nature. Children work with pottery, woodworking and painting, and have a music and dance room as well as a sensory room. Every two months they explore a new artist — recently Yayoi Kusama, Salvador Dalí and Antoni Gaudí — learning about their life, country and culture, and then creating original work inspired by them.
